For the record:
- util-vserver's bin-nmu failed due to #432410, I mailed the bug report to
  ask an upload
- some gnome-vfs2 bin-nmu failed as well due to a versioned build-dep on
  linux-kernel-headers, I filed a new bug for that (#439097)
- libprelude fails to build due to liblzo-dev and liblzo2-dev not beeing
  coinstallable, I filed two bugs about that (#439098 and #439099)
- gretl on sparc needs a bin-nmu, it looks like we missed that one
